    And you be could destroyed at the municipal level far easier than the federal level should your city/county decide to mandate what type/sizes of snakes are allowed in your area.

    The boa constrictor business lost probably the world's greatest asset to locality boas because of local ordinances. Gus Rentfro is sadly out of the boa bizz just like that.

    USARK is really one of the best things we have.

    Research very carefully and also consider what breeding any type of snake will do for you and the hobby. Most everything is over saturated these days and you may get stuck with your whole clutch. Not an easy go if you have retics so keep that in mind.
